MobiSys Supplementary

Use this when assembling MobiSys supplementary material. The supplement can support the paper, but the 12-page double-column body must stand on its own — a reviewer may never open it.

Supplement structure

  • Put full protocols, extra device sweeps, additional ablations, and per-device tables in a clean appendix after the references (outside the 12-page cap).
  • Put a demo video or media where the contribution is an interactive service or a user-facing behavior a static figure cannot convey; MobiSys work often lives or dies on the demo.
  • Put executable assets in the artifact package rather than the appendix when the current HotCRP form separates them (mobisys-artifact-evaluation).
  • Keep all supplementary files double-blind: no author names, institutions, acknowledgements, device serial numbers, account handles in screenshots, internal codenames, or repository owners in trace paths.
  • Do not use the supplement to hide essential motivation, the core system description, the headline device results, or the key design decisions.
  • Verify archives and media open on a clean machine, render without your account, and contain no credentials, caches, or hidden OS metadata.

Body / appendix / media split

Content Where it goes Why
System design, headline latency + energy figures, accuracy-cost table 12-page body The paper must be judgeable without the supplement
Full workload traces, per-device sweeps, extended ablations Appendix after references Supports the body under reviewer discretion
Interactive behavior, UI, real-time feel Demo video/media A CDF cannot show a user-facing service
Runnable code, scripts, model files Artifact package Evaluated by the AEC, not read as prose

Appendix architecture

  • Order appendix sections to mirror the body's experiment order; systems reviewers navigate by figure and section number, not by page.
  • Restate the setup before each extended result so the appendix reads standalone without flipping back to the double-column body.
  • Cross-reference every appendix table and figure from the body at least once; orphaned supplement material is invisible under reviewer discretion.
  • Keep the demo media short and self-explanatory; assume it is watched once, muted, at speed.

Vignette: splitting an on-device runtime paper

A submission presenting a thermal-aware inference runtime, plus device studies: the body keeps the design, the latency-under-load curve, the energy-per-frame figure, and the accuracy-cost table; the appendix holds the four-device sweep and the full workload traces; a 90-second demo video shows the frame rate holding as the phone heats; the artifact carries the runtime and the measurement scripts. Nothing decision-critical lives only in the appendix or the video, because both are discretionary.
